Jaipur
The capital city of Rajasthan is Jaipur or the Pink City of India and is an ideal fusion of royalty, deep rooted Indian culture and modern ways. Jaipur is known as the city with grand forts, palaces, colourful bazaars and traditional food; therefore it provides a memorable sightseeing experience to the travellers. Combining the splendid history of India in its grand Rajput and Mughal architecture, the city still has a vibrant modern touch.

Welcome to Jaipur airport or railway station where your representative would receive you and help in getting to the hotel. Upon arrival, have some time off and have some light snacks. Take a rest for some time and then visit the magnificent Amber Fort which was a hill top fort and had great architecture and other artistic elements belonging to Hindu. Visit the most interesting sites of the fort such as Sheesh Mahal, Diwan-e-Aam, and Diwan-e-Khas that reflect the royal life of the Rajput kings. You can either take an elephant ride or a jeep ride to the entrance of the fort. LYou can enjoy a sunset and then go back to your hotel and have an overnight stay.
Start sightseeing in Jaipur city after breakfast with the visit of the beautiful complex of courtyards, gardens, and palaces representing the styles of Rajput and Mughal architectures, the City Palace. Tour the palace museum of royal costumes, manuscripts, weapons and artifacts. Then proceed to the legendary Hawa Mahal, or Palace of the Winds, which is constructed into the honeycomb shape and is covered with the pink sandstone. Go on to the Jantar Mantar, which is a UNESCO world heritage and one of the largest astronomical observatories in the globe. Then go to the Albert Hall Museum, the oldest museum in Rajasthan, with sculptures, paintings and other historical objects. Go to the hotel and have a rest and sleep.
Following the breakfast visit Nahargarh Fort located on the Aravalli Hills. The fort has a spectacular panorama of Jaipur city and it is worth taking photographs and leisure walks. Ascend the old buildings and historic scenery of the fort. Afterwards, use your free time to do shopping in local shopping centers (Johari Bazaar and Bapu Bazaar) where you can purchase local jewelry, textile and handicraft, and souvenirs. In the night come to Chokhi Dhani, a cultural village resort which gives the entire Rajasthani setup such as folk dance, puppets shows, camel ride and traditional Rajasthani dinner. Go back to the hotel and spend the night.
Following a breakfast, enjoy a heritage walk around the old city of Jaipur and observe the life of its people. See local temples, traditional havelis, and streets to reveal the real Jaipur culture. One can also pay a visit to Birla Mandir, a great marble temple of lord Vishnu and goddess Lakshmi. Then, either spend your free time in cafes or have lunch in local Rajasthani restaurants. The additional activities like cooking lessons or block-print workshops can be organized. Go back to your hotel and have a night.
